Zombies and shopping malls? All too familiar in Pittsburgh lore, as the Monroeville Mall gears up for its annual Living Dead Weekend with a twist.
This year, the “Cover-Your-Face” Zombie Marketplace will take place on Nov. 7 at the Monroeville Mall from 9 a.m. to 5 p.m., and feature fan-favorite scary-themed merchandise, crafts, art and food.

In addition to that, actors from George Romero’s “of the Dead” film series will be in attendance, including Lenny Lies, Gary Marlatt, John Russo, Melissa Dunlap, Bob Michelucci, and J.R. Bookwalter.
The single-day horror-themed market is also hosting a “Drive & Park Movies at Dark" double feature in the Doubletree Hotel parking lot: “George A. Romero Presents: Deadtime Stories” will be the first film, followed by “Creepshow 2.”
“We’re excited to be able to see everyone and offer an opportunity to support our vendors at this new type of event,” said event organizer Kevin Kriess. “Having to move our full three-day event to next summer created the chance to put together something safe in its place, all while still staying in the spirit of the Monroeville Mall’s heritage as the ‘zombie mecca of the world.’”
The annual three-day festival has been moved to July 2-4, 2021.
